Transaction 72ec61203db60b2c790025e205504d1b698fd8d6556a9159545d33a05e489126

4 Input
2 Outputs
  • 72ec61203db60b2c790025e205504d1b698fd8d6556a9159545d33a05e489126:0
  • value  1085302
    address  13hCXytVXzgS4t2izfdPCbjQGA2WwShzWd
  • 72ec61203db60b2c790025e205504d1b698fd8d6556a9159545d33a05e489126:1
  • value  20628132
    address  1Jv1jU3XSGbsiVjbPw7f8UFQDwF2ea4zyN